Abstract

The invention discloses a kind of skin care compositions and its application, the skin care compositions comprising following component: emblic berry extract, phllostachys pubescens leaf ext and seaweed extract.The present invention is found through experiments that emblic berry extract, phllostachys pubescens leaf ext and seaweed extract compounding can generate synergistic function at anti-oxidant aspect, the skin care compositions made to have stronger free radical scavenging ability.The skin care compositions can directly remove excessive free radical, can also antioxidant system in reinforcement, inhibit free radical to generate, there is high-efficiency antioxidant effect, anti-aging effects are good, and property is as mild as a dove, and sensitive skin is also suitable.The skin care compositions is added in isolated product by the present invention, and isolation cream is made.Isolation cream not only has preferable isolation, sun-proof result, also has effects that good anti-oxidant, anti-wrinkle and moist, and it is undesirable with the single defect of effect to solve existing isolated product isolation effect.

A kind of skin care compositions comprising following component: emblic berry extract, phllostachys pubescens leaf ext and seaweed extract Object.
Emblic (Phyllanthus emblica Linn.) is Euphorbiaceae Leafflower xylophyta, fruit fresh food acid Sweet tea is crisp and micro-puckery, aftertaste are sweet, therefore named emblic also known as pyhllanth usemhlica L., An Luoguo, Niuganguo etc..There are many containing in emblic fruit Vitamin, microelement, amino acid, organic acid, protein and carbohydrate etc. also contain a large amount of superoxide dismutase (SOD). SOD is free radical scavenger, can remove free radical O2(ultra-oxygen anion free radical), the SOD in natural extract are easier quilt Skin absorbs.The emblic berry extract that the present invention uses is purchased from hundred Hao Bo Co., Ltd of Guangzhou, model: EmblicaTM (130165)。
Moso bamboo (Phyllostachys heterocycla (Carr.) Mitford cv.Pubescens) is that grass family is rigid Sinobambusa, uniaxial scattered type aiphyllium shape bamboo plant.Moso bamboo is that Chinese cultivated is long, area is most wide, economic value is also most heavy The bamboo kind wanted, people's food, clothing, housing and transportation, sight, with, decorations various aspects play an important role.It is rich in Moso Bamboo Leaves Nutrient, such as minerals and amino acid play the role of moist moisturizing to skin.The phllostachys pubescens leaf ext purchase that the present invention uses From Xi'an Qing Zhi Bioisystech Co., Ltd, article No.: QZ-171047.
Seaweed (Porphyra) is the general designation in marine alternate algae, and predominantly Bangiales section plant laver is lobate Body, purple or breen.Containing phycobniliprotein and polysaccharide etc. in seaweed extract, there is anti-ultraviolet effect.The present invention The seaweed extract used is purchased from thousand space Biotechnology Co., Ltd of Guangzhou, model: OB-PL1.

Preferably, the isolation cream is grouped as by the group of following weight percentage:
A phase: moisturizer 5%~8%, sun-screening agent 2%~4% and emollient 1%~5%;
B phase: moisturizer 4%~6% and emulsifier 2%~4%;
C phase: thickener 2%~5%;
D phase: sun-screening agent 2%~5%;
E phase: the skin care compositions 0.1%~5%;
F phase: preservative 0.01%~1.5%;
Deionized water surplus.
Preferably, the preparation method of the isolation cream, includes the following steps:
(1) with portions of de-ionized water that D phase stock dispersion is uniform, for use;
(2) A phase raw material is added to the container, stirring is warming up to 75~90 DEG C, after mixing, heat preservation for standby use;
(3) B phase raw material is added in vacuum emulsification pot, remaining deionized water is then added, stirring is warming up to 75~90 DEG C, after mixing, heat preservation for standby use;
(4) the A phase raw material of step (2) is pumped into the vacuum emulsification pot equipped with B phase raw material, 3~6min of emulsifying fills Divide after mixing, continues to keep the temperature 10~15min at 75~90 DEG C, then stirring cooling;
(5) when the material of step (4) is cooled to 40~45 DEG C, C phase raw material is added and the scattered D phase of step (1) is former Material is uniformly mixed, and E phase raw material is then added, and is uniformly mixed, is eventually adding F phase raw material, is uniformly mixed, and the isolation cream is made.
Preferably, in the preparation method of the isolation cream, the material cooling of step (4) can so be made using at the uniform velocity cooling down The quality of product is more preferable, more stable.

One, safety evaluatio
Human skin pastes patch test: choosing volunteer's conduct without skin allergy history that 100 age brackets are 20~45 years old Study subject.And subject is randomly divided into 10 groups, every group of 10 people.It is 23~25 DEG C in temperature, humidity is 50%~60% Under environmental condition, selection subject's inboard arm is tested area, and test point region is 5cm × 5cm, smears embodiment 9 respectively ~18 isolation cream.0.5h, 1h, 2h, 4h, 8h, 12h after smearing, for 24 hours, 48h observe dermoreaction.
It is observed that subject does not occur allergic reaction, illustrate that isolation cream provided by the invention is mildly non-stimulated to skin, Using safe.
Two, estimation of stability
Estimation of stability is carried out with reference to " GB/T 29665-2013 ".
Heat-resistant stability test: the isolation cream sample of Example 9~18 respectively is placed in 39 DEG C of constant incubator, It keeps for 24 hours, restoring to room temperature, observes phenomenon.It is observed that it is unchanged to compare appearance before sample and processing, and it is not layered Phenomenon.
Cold-resistant stability test: the isolation cream sample of Example 9~18 respectively is placed in -8 DEG C of constant incubator, It keeps for 24 hours, restoring to room temperature, observes phenomenon.It is observed that it is unchanged to compare appearance before sample and processing, and it is not layered Phenomenon.
Centrifugal test: the isolation cream of Example 9~18 is appropriate respectively, is placed in centrifuge tube, with turning for 2000r/min Speed is centrifuged 30min, observes phenomenon.It is observed that it is unchanged to compare appearance before sample and processing, and do not occur lamination.
Aforementioned stable test result explanation, isolation cream stability of the invention is good, and each component is uniformly dispersed, and is not susceptible to Lamination.
Three, anti-wrinkle efficacy assessments
140 25~50 years old volunteers are chosen, are divided into 14 groups at random, every group of 10 people distinguish practical embodiment 9~18 Isolation cream and comparative example 1~4 isolation cream.It is 24~26 DEG C in temperature, the opposite stable environment that humidity is 50%~60% Under the conditions of tested.Subject smears isolation cream twice in face daily, after using sample, using DermaTOP to tested Person carries out observation in 8 weeks by a definite date.(VISIOD-3D fast imaging method: skin instant imaging analysis system DermaTOP uses striped Projection measurement technology is once positioned, the secondary positioning of facial laser, camera intake figure by head and two ear sensors Picture, three-dimensional cutaneous fast imaging and computer disposal image obtain wrinkle index.) test result is as shown in table 1.
1 anti-wrinkle effect of table
Group Wrinkle depth reduced rate (%)
Embodiment 9 59.6
Embodiment 10 57.5
Embodiment 11 52.3
Embodiment 12 54.1
Embodiment 13 55.6
Embodiment 14 54.8
Embodiment 15 50.7
Embodiment 16 52.8
Embodiment 17 45.6
Embodiment 18 55.3
Comparative example 1 10.5
Comparative example 2 48.6
Comparative example 3 49.2
Comparative example 4 22.9
It can be seen that from the result of table 1, the isolation cream of the embodiment of the present invention all has preferable anti-wrinkle effect, and effect is obvious Better than comparative example 1, illustrate that skin care compositions anti-wrinkle effect of the invention is good.
The effect of embodiment 9~16 is analyzed it is found that in the case where same additive amount, with the skin care compositions of embodiment 1 Anti-wrinkle effect it is optimal, illustrate in the skin care compositions, emblic berry extract: phllostachys pubescens leaf ext: seaweed extract= When 1:0.5:1.5, the anti-wrinkle effect of the skin care compositions is optimal.
The effect of embodiment 9 and comparative example 2~4 is analyzed it is found that emblic berry extract, phllostachys pubescens leaf ext and seaweed mention When object being taken to be used in compounding, the anti-wrinkle significant effect of the skin care compositions is promoted, and illustrates between three kinds of components there is collaboration to increase Effect effect.
Again from the result of comparative example 2~4 it is found that the anti-wrinkle effect of comparative example 2 and comparative example 3 is substantially better than comparative example 4, by This explanation, the main active for playing anti-wrinkle effect is emblic berry extract.
Four, anti-oxidation efficacy is evaluated
Utilize a kind of stable organic free radical 1,1- diphenyl -2- trinitrophenyl-hydrazine (C18H12N5O6, DPPH) and freely When base scavenger acts on, the characteristic that is become colorless by purple.With DPPH and embodiment and comparative example the effect of cream sample is isolated after, Quantitative analysis is carried out using spectrophotometry, detects radicals scavenging situation.Specific steps are as follows: successively add in 10mL colorimetric cylinder Enter 4.0mL DPPH solution and newborn sample is isolated, adds dehydrated alcohol to scale, existed immediately with 1cm cuvette after mixing Light absorption value (A) is surveyed at 517nm wavelength, light absorption value is denoted as Ai, then surveys light absorption value after 30min is kept in dark place in greenhouse, is denoted as Aj, right It is the ethanol solution for only adding DPPH according to test, light absorption value is denoted as Ac, and each sample retest 5 times is averaged, as the following formula It calculates free radical scavenging activity (K):
K (%)=[1- (Ai-Aj)/Ac] × 100%.

Five, UV protection evaluation
The subject for randomly selecting 140 unglazed allergies is divided into 14 groups.It first measures every subject and isolation is not used The value of the ultraviolet energy (MED, Minimal Erythema Dose) for causing skin minimum erythema of newborn sample, subject exist Under opposite stable environment, isolation cream is smeared in the region the 5cm × 5cm quantification of inboard arm, then simulate daylight, foundation with xenon lamp The MED of subject and the sun protection factor (SPF, Sun Protection Factor) that newborn sample estimation is isolated, carry out from low to high The MED for applying sunscreen cosmetic is measured in irradiation.The MED/ that then individual SPFi=applies the newborn sample of isolation does not apply the MED that newborn sample is isolated; Newborn sample SPF=SPFi/50 is isolated.
Test result is as shown in table 3.
3 sun-proof function of table
Group Sun protection factor (SPF)
Embodiment 9 18±2
Embodiment 10 15±3
Embodiment 11 19±3
Embodiment 12 14±2
Embodiment 13 18±2
Embodiment 14 16±1
Embodiment 15 17±2
Embodiment 16 13±2
Embodiment 17 11±3
Embodiment 18 15±1
Comparative example 1 6±1
Comparative example 2 7±2
Comparative example 3 12±3
Comparative example 4 11±3
It can be seen that from the result of table 3, the isolation cream of the embodiment of the present invention all has preferable sun-proof result, and effect is obvious Better than comparative example 1, illustrate that skin care compositions of the invention can effectively promote the sun-proof function of isolation cream of inventive formulation.
In conjunction with the embodiments with the result of comparative example 2~4 it is found that in the case where same additive amount, the isolation cream of embodiment Sun-proof result be better than the sun-proof result of comparative example, illustrate, emblic berry extract, phllostachys pubescens leaf ext and seaweed extract When being used in compounding, effect of the skin care compositions on the newborn sun-proof function of promotion isolation is more preferable.
Again from the result of comparative example 2~4 it is found that the sun-proof result of comparative example 3 and comparative example 4 is better than comparative example 2, this is Because containing seaweed extract in comparative example 3 and comparative example 4, illustrate that the addition of seaweed extract helps to promote the anti-of isolation cream Shine effect.
